<address dir="k3_kr"></address>
TP官方网址下载-tp官方下载安卓最新版本2024-tpwallet/tpwallet官网下载

TPWallet“扫一扫”无权限问题的综合技术分析与路线图

问题概述:TPWallet 中“扫一扫”功能提示无权限,既影响用户体验也暴露系统在权限管理、平台兼容、支付链路上的脆弱点。本文从原因诊断到短中长期解决方案,涵盖智能化支付接口、持续集成、可扩展性架构、先进智能合约、高效支付管理、科技创新与未来研究方向。

一、可能根因与快速修复

- 客户端权限未申请或被拒绝(Android runtime permission、iOS camera usage说明)。

- 应用清单或 Info.plist 配置缺失、第三方扫描库未声明使用权。

- WebView 或 H5 授权跳转未回调,导致摄像头权限未被触发。

- 企业策略或设备管理(MDM)限制。

快速修复建议:在入口处添加友好权限申请流程与备用方案(手工输入/相册选择),记录用户拒绝并提示逐步引导,更新 manifest/Info.plist 并发布修复版本,增加熔断降级逻辑。

二、智能化支付接口

- 设计 REST/gRPC 接口,支持 token 化(一次性支付令牌)、设备指纹与多因素认证。

- 支持多种扫码 content 解析(URL、Payment Request、加密 payload),并在客户端做最小信任验证。

- 引入可插拔适配层,统一对接不同支付网关与链上结算。

三、持续集成(CI)与质量保障

- CI 流水线包含静态扫描(安全/隐私规则)、单元/集成/端到端测试、权限流的 UI 自动化(模拟用户拒绝/授予场景)。

- 引入模拟器与真机矩阵测试不同系统版本与厂商定制 ROM。

- 部署 Canary 与灰度发布,结合实时监控与崩溃日志回溯。

四、可扩展性架构

- 前端采用模块化、权限中间件;后端服务拆分为网关、支付服务、清结算、通知等微服务。

- 使用事件驱动与消息队列保证高并发下的最终一致性;实现幂等、重试与死信处理。

- 水平扩展数据层(分库分表、读写分离)与跨地域部署以满足低延迟要求。

五、先进智能合约策略

- 在区块链结算场景,采用可升级合约代理模式(Proxy)并结合治理多签控制升级。

- 使用 meta-transactions 缓解用户签名成本,减少前端交互复杂度。

- 强化合约审计(静态分析 Slither、MythX、形式化验证)与安全保险金制度。

六、高效支付管理实践

- 建立统一的交易流水与对账引擎,支持实时对账与手工干预流程。

- 设计幂等接口、端到端追踪 ID 与健壮的 webhook 签名校验(HMAC/证书)。

- 风控链路与反欺诈模型在支付前中后进行实时评估与封禁策略。

七、先进科技创新

- 引入多方安全计算(MPC)、阈值签名降低私钥风险;探索零知识证明(zk)以提高隐私合规性。

- 借助 AI 做权限行为建模与异常检测,实现主动授权提醒与风险预判。

- 考虑 Layer2 /支付通道减少链上成本、提升吞吐。

八、未来研究方向

- 权限与隐私体验研究:如何在最小权限下维持功能完整性并提升用户信任。

- 跨链互操作与结算标准化,推动链与链之间的即时清算。

- 智能合约的形式化验证工具与可解释安全证明。

- 量子抗性加密在钱包与支付中的可行性评估。

九、优先级执行计划(建议)

- 短期(1周):修复 manifest/Info.plist、增加权限引导与降级路径、发布热修。

- 中期(1–3月):完善 CI 权限测试、扩展真机测试矩阵、实现接口幂等与日志追踪。

- 长期(3–12月):架构改造为微服务+事件驱动、引入 MPC/zk 技术、智能合约审计与链上优化。

结语:'扫一扫' 无权限是表象,反映出产品在权限管理、测试覆盖与后端支付治理上的系统性挑战。通过短期修复结合中长期架构与安全能力建设,可在保证用户体验的同时构建可持续、可扩展且具创新力的支付体系。

作者:李承泽 发布时间:2025-09-20 05:05:03

相关阅读